Annual Cleaning and Creosote Removal Best Practices
To maintain safety and performance, arrange a CSIA-certified inspection and cleaning annually during the heating period - or schedule additional services for frequent use or observe Stage 2-3 creosote. This aligns with NFPA 211 recommendations and minimizes creosote buildup. Schedule during non-peak seasons to ensure timely service. A certified professional will inspect chimney integrity, airflow efficiency, spacing standards, and connector status, followed by removing accumulated creosote and soot using appropriate maintenance tools and HEPA filtration systems.
You can assist between uses by taking these precautions: stick to seasoned hardwood (with moisture below 20% moisture), maintain proper air flow to avoid smoldering, and maintain flue temperatures stable. Mount a thermometer on stoves and make sure smoke path components fit tightly. After consuming each cord, examine for 1/8 inch deposits; upon detecting 1/4 inch, stop using the appliance until thoroughly cleaned.
Expert Services: Masonry Work, Crown & Cap Repairs, Waterproofing Solutions
Once creosote is managed, it's crucial to keep the chimney's structural integrity and weather protection. Ohio's freeze-thaw cycles can damage masonry joints and brickwork, so schedule mortar repair using ASTM-compliant building materials and appropriate finishing methods for present joint work. Repair damaged crowns using a strengthened, fiber-reinforced cement mixture, appropriately pitched and incorporating an overhanging drip edge for moisture control. Install or replace stainless-steel caps with rust-resistant attachments and properly sized spark arrestors matched to the flue opening.
Make flashing repair at roof intersections a top priority, properly installing step and counter-flashing within mortar joints. Ensure proper lap sealing and maintain safe distances from combustibles as specified in NFPA 211 standards. Treat exterior masonry with vapor-permeable waterproofing and avoid using film-forming sealers that lock in moisture. Keep thorough documentation of all repairs, drying times, and warranties, and establish scheduled seasonal inspections to ensure optimal function.

Available Liner Materials
Selecting an appropriate chimney liner material requires aligning it with your equipment, fuel specifications, and local requirements. Stainless liners offer versatility, durability, and are UL-listed for all fuel types including gas, oil, and wood. You can choose between rigid stainless for vertical chimneys or flexible stainless for offsets; opt for 316 grade for oil/wood applications and 304 for gas where allowed. Add insulation as needed for maintaining appropriate clearances and optimal flue temperatures.
Ceramic solutions feature clay tile and cast-in-place systems. Clay is economical for new masonry but demands correct sizing and solid joint integrity. Cast-in-place systems reinforce aging chimneys and establish a seamless, high-heat tolerant flue.
Take into account corrosion rating, temperature shock endurance, and diameter specifications as per NFPA 211 and manufacturer guidelines. Always verify connector compatibility, end components, and Ohio code requirements prior to installation.
Safety and Efficiency
While liner selection begins with sizing and materials, performance and safety rely on the liner's ability to manage combustion products, heat, and draft according to building codes. You need a continuous, properly sized flue path to stabilize draft, optimize fireplace ventilation, and avoid cooling of exhaust gases that results in acid or creosote buildup. Adequate insulation preserves chimney temperature, improving combustion efficiency and decreasing combustion risks. Corrosion-resistant liners contain carbon monoxide and water vapor, preserving the masonry structure and adjacent flammable materials.
Align the liner diameter according to the appliance outlet as specified by NFPA 211 and manufacturer listings; oversizing reduces draft, insufficient diameter raises stack temperature and fume leakage. Verify clearances and joints are gas-tight. Install carbon monoxide detectors at every level and close to sleeping areas. Book annual Level II inspections and log performance data: temperature, carbon monoxide levels, and draft parameters.

Benefits of Top-Sealing Dampers
Often underestimated, a top-sealing damper offers vital protection by closing off the flue at the top. This essential feature stops the escape of climate-controlled air, blocks annoying downdrafts, and keeps out unwanted moisture and pests. Through its superior sealing mechanism, it helps decrease the chilly air mass in the flue, boosting energy retention and reducing stack-effect heat loss during the long winter months in Ohio. Moreover, you'll safeguard your flue from rain and snow damage, reducing ice damage and wear.
The unit features stainless hardware and a high-temperature gasket, and operates via a firebox-mounted cable. It's required to ensure complete opening before starting any fire to maintain proper combustion and safe venting in accordance with NFPA 211. We carefully measure and anchor the frame to correspond to your flue tile, verify lid travel and seal compression, and validate smoke-tight closure for standards-compliant performance.

What Should You Expect to Pay for Chimney and Fireplace Services in Ohio?
The typical cost ranges from $100-$250 for a Level 1 sweep, $200-$400 for inspections, and $300-$1,200 for minor masonry or crown repairs. Complete relining ranges from $1,500-$4,000; tuckpointing typically costs $8-$20 per linear foot. Installations or rebuilds vary widely by code and materials. Expect emergency fees of $100-$300 for non-standard hours. Request written, code-compliant scope referencing NFPA 211 guidelines and liability coverage documentation. Confirm Level 2/3 inspection requirements when transferring property or after fire-related incidents.
